Clovice Lewis Jr., M.Div. for Harlem Voices, a moving musical performance exploring African American resilience and the ongoing fight for equality. Set in a segregated 1920s speakeasy, Harlem Voices tells a heartfelt story of love, longing, and the enduring relevance of racial and social justice issues today. Harlem Voices is a collaboration between Clovice Lewis and the Middletown Art Center. The project was made possible through an award from California Humanities, a non-profit partner of the National Endowment for the Humanities. Visit www.calhum.org.
